rachel paid $52 for two adult,two student,and one child tickets.RJ paid $56 for one adult two student and three child tickets. hong paid $44 for one adult and four child tickets. can yall give me the equation and awnser.

Step-by-step explanation:

let one number of adult ticket = x

let one number of student ticket= y

let one number of child ticket = z

Rachel paid $52 for two adult,two student,and one child tickets:

2x + 2y + z = $52 ....equation 1

RJ paid $56 for one adult two student and three child tickets:

x + 2y + 3z = $56 ....equation 2

Hong paid $44 for one adult and four child tickets:

x + 0y + 4z = $44 ....equation 3

Subtractequation 1 from 2:

x - 2x +2y -2y +3z -z = 56-52

-x +2z = 4 ....equation 4

Subtract equation 3 from 2

x - x +2y - 0y +3z -4z = 56-44

2y -z = 12 ....equation 5

From equation 4, let's make z the subject of formula so that we can insert the value in equation 3:

-x+2z = 4

2z = 4+x

z = (4+x)/2

Insert in equation 3

x + 4z = 44

x + 4((4+x)/2) = 44

x + 2(4+x) = 44

x + 8+2x = 44

3x + 8 = 44

3x = 44-8

x = 36/3

x = 12
